Job Description

Primary Responsibilities

The Software Engineer II is an early- to mid-career contributor who has a combination of formal education and experience in the software engineering field. They are responsible for the research, design, development, analysis, testing, and implementation of software operating or application systems. They communicate project information to the client, the project manager, or other design personnel working on projects. They maintain good working relationships with clients and staff. They write and maintain complete documentation. They support team members and ensure established goals and deadlines are met. They keep management informed of status and significant problems.

Minimum Qualifications Education

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field

Experience

  • 3 years of experience and a proven track record in developing Salesforce applications and web services, Apex programming, Lightning components, and integrations to other SaaS platforms, in-house services, and applications. Salesforce security, org limits, and proactive mitigation approach during development, unit testing, test classes, and Salesforce admin tasks.
  • 2 years of experience with Salesforce CICD tools (like Coped), SOQL experience writing complex queries and troubleshooting, Java (Spring, Apex), AWS integrations. Experience interfacing with databases and integrating third-party products with existing infrastructure

Experience in lieu of education

Equivalent relevant experience performing the essential functions of this job may substitute for the education degree requirements. Generally, equivalent relevant experience is defined as 1 year of experience for 1 year of education, and is at the discretion of the hiring manager.

Preferred Qualifications

• Technical Certifications: Salesforce Developer, Administrator

• Experience with IntelliJ/VS Code, JIRA, GIT

• Experience with Agile/Scrum Project Development

• Experience with Java or a similar Object-oriented language

• Experience with Application Integration with legacy systems

• Experience with J2EE, Java EE, JavaScript, and SQL
